Description:

Become a TPWD Certified Angler Education Instructor.

This free workshop is open to anyone 18 or older interested in learning and teaching fishing skills in their communities. From 4:00 to 6:00 there is an optional add on Fly Fishing Instructor certification for those interested in staying.

We provide all equipment and materials for the workshop. After certification, the program provides the curriculum, equipment (where available), materials and support to help you successfully introduce others to fishing. Ideal for fishing clubs, teachers, scout or youth group leaders, Parks and Recreation center staff, after school or camp staff and community volunteers. TEA-approved CPE credit is available for teachers.

Although most of the workshop will take place indoors, wear comfortable clothing and footwear for outdoor activities. Please bring a sack lunch (for a working lunch) and a water bottle, preferably reusable. Workshop number is limited.
